Blue Harp Menorah

This Menorah will look just as good on Hanukkah as it will in the living room! A menorah is a nine branched candelabra, traditionally used to celebrate the Jewish holiday of Hanukkah. Every night of the 8-day holiday, another candle is lit with the ‘Shammash' (helper light) the extended branch and extra light.
